Safeguarding Your Tenant Rights in California

California guarantees a comprehensive set of laws designed to protect the rights of tenants. Whether you're renting an apartment, a house, or a room, it's essential to be aware of your legal protections. A few key areas include security deposits, lease agreements, and the right to liveable housing conditions. Always scrutinize your lease agreement thoroughly and feel free to inquire about anything you observe unclear. If you encounter any issues with your landlord or property, consider available resources like tenant advocacy groups and legal aid services. Keep in mind, knowing your rights can help ensure a safe and equitable rental experience.
